Międzynarodowa Konferencja Naukowa David J. Bederman Symposium 2026 pt. Access to Global Justice: National Justice Systems as Engines of International Law organizowana przez Emory University w Atlancie – Emory Law School’s Center for International and Comparative Law oraz American Society od Comparative Law odbędzie się 26 marca 2026 r. (czwartek) w godz. 8:45 – 18:00 – Emory University School of Law, Tull Auditorium, Gambrell Hall.
Dyskusja będzie się koncentrować wokół problematyki: Re-imagining Access to Justice: Constitutional Foundations and Digital Innovation; Innovations in Rights Enforcement: Strategic Litigation, Group Claims, and ADR: Financing Access to Justice: Public Funding, Private Capital, nad the Future of Rights Enforcement.

The 2026 David J. Bederman Symposium on Access to Global Justice: a gathering of judges, scholars, practitioners, policymakers, and other leaders across the global justice landscape. As legal systems worldwide confront increasingly complex disputes, evolving human rights frameworks, and rapid technological transformation, this year’s Symposium will examine how jurisdictions design procedural mechanisms to ensure meaningful enforcement of rights. Topics will span collective litigation, alternative dispute resolution, funding models, digitalization of judicial processes, and the emerging role of artificial intelligence.
